When it comes to writing an essay about selecting items in English, there are several key aspects to consider. The essay should be structured in a way that guides the reader through the process of selection, from identifying the need to choosing the right item. Here's a structured approach to writing such an essay:
1. Introduction
Begin by introducing the topic and explaining the importance of making informed choices when selecting items. This could be in the context of shopping, decision-making in a professional setting, or even choosing gifts for friends and family.
2. Identifying the Need
The first step in the selection process is identifying what is needed. Describe how one might assess their requirements, whether it's a specific feature, price range, or brand preference. Use examples to illustrate different scenarios where the need for selection arises.
3. Researching Options
Once the need is clear, the next step is to research the available options. Discuss the importance of gathering information from various sources such as online reviews, customer testimonials, and expert opinions. Explain how this research helps in narrowing down the choices.
4. Comparing and Contrasting
With a list of potential items in hand, the next phase is to compare and contrast them. Describe how one might evaluate the features, benefits, and drawbacks of each item. Use comparative adjectives and comparative structures to
highlight the differences and similarities between the options.
5. Making a Decision
After careful comparison, it's time to make a decision. Explain the factors that might influence the final choice, such as personal preferences, budget constraints, or the advice of others. Describe the thought process and any decision-making tools or strategies that could be employed.
6. Evaluating the Choice
Once an item is selected, it's important to evaluate the decision. Discuss how one might assess whether the chosen item meets the initial needs and expectations. This could involve a review of the item's performance, satisfaction with its features, or even a cost-benefit analysis.
7. Conclusion
Conclude the essay by summarizing the key points and emphasizing the importance of a thoughtful selection process. Offer advice for readers on how to approach similar
situations in the future and encourage them to consider all aspects before making a choice.
Remember to use clear and concise language, and where
appropriate, include idiomatic expressions related to selection, such as "choosing the best of both worlds," "making a wise choice," or "selecting with a keen eye." This will not only make your essay more engaging but also demonstrate your proficiency in the English language.。
